## Changelog — Lintharbor 2.8

Heads up for new folks: we renamed `BASELINE_TOKEN` to `LINTHARBOR_BASELINE_SECRET`. Same purpose — it lets the analyzer fetch and update the shared baseline file so old findings don't re-fire on every branch. The old name stops working in 2.9, so don't copy it from stale docs. Your CI job will fail with a baseline-fetch error until you swap it. To fix your local setup, put this line in your env file.

sealed setting: LEDGER_TOKEN20=6148d35bbb480b0ab79e

Ticket: Drift between slimmed images on staging vs prod

Heads up — the Pruno image-slimming pipeline is producing different layer sets on staging and prod again. Staging picked up the new strip-debug-symbols step, prod didn't, so prod images are ~180MB fatter and the size alarms keep firing overnight. Nobody changed prod on purpose, which screams config drift. Can you diff the pipeline settings when you get a sec? For reference, staging is currently running with the values below.

deployment values, kadug-fawip:
[fenath]
port = 9200
region = north-3
host = fenath.lumicworks.corp
timeout_ms = 250
retries = 7

Subject: EXIF scrub cut-over — done

Team — ScrubJay is now the sole path for EXIF removal on Lanternbox uploads. Old inline stripper is disabled. All images pass through ScrubJay before hitting the CDN; GPS tags, serials, and maker notes are dropped, orientation is preserved and rebaked. Fallback on scrub failure is reject, not pass-through. No customer-visible issues since Thursday. New folks: memorize the config, it comes up in incidents. Current production values:

service settings:
TAMWYN_PIN=1836
TAMWYN_TENANT=kelion
TAMWYN_METRICS_HOST=metrics.tamwyn.nelvrodyn.internal
TAMWYN_SEAL=seal_0c09ca81
TAMWYN_STANDBY_TEAM=silmir